About Course

Lake Valley Country Club, situated in Camdenton, Missouri, is a semi-private 18-hole golf course established in 1967 by architect Floyd Farley. The course features bent grass greens and Bermuda grass fairways, providing golfers with a distinctive playing surface. Complementing the course layout, Lake Valley offers a driving range and professional teaching services.
